English | trying to install to a vmware vm, using the iso | 11:37 |
English | it tells me that it cannot allocate requested partitions | 11:38 |
English | is there a way around this....? | 11:38 |
English | sorted... changed the scsi driver type to LSI ! | 11:44 |

w00dy | does the vm iso require two NICs? if so, does it serve as a gateway or firewall between the two network segments? | 19:19 |
nowen | recommended, but not required. you might want one that is for the external traffic | 19:20 |
w00dy | like DMZ access to internal hosts? | 19:20 |
nowen | the tokens communicate with the server, so one for tokens, the other for network clients | 19:20 |
w00dy | nowen, we are trying to add two factor auth to a couple of ubuntu boxes that act as SSH gateways (with ssh keys to prodcution boxes). we only do local auth on these linux gateways. | 19:22 |
w00dy | how do end users get the 2nd auth? is it emailed to them? soft token? | 19:24 |
nowen | software token, uses asymmetric encryption | 19:24 |

nowen | you can NAT the WiKID server and use only one internal IP | 19:32 |
nowen | just know that the tokens need to communicate over port 80 to the server. | 19:34 |
